If you’ve only lost once after 26 rounds, you should actually be in with a chance of winning the title, shouldn’t you? Juventus Turin are eight points behind the leaders, because this crazy 2024/25 season has already produced some curiosities.
The Bianconeri have a proud 13 draws to their name, which is truly unmatched. Between the end of November and mid-January, there were seven draws in eight matchdays, which is unbeatable.
And so it came about that, even before the calendar turned to February, not a single three-game winning streak could be achieved. What’s more, the Old Lady was knocked out of the Champions League play-offs by Eindhoven.
But the month of February belongs entirely to Juventus Turin. After a 4-1 win against Empoli, they won 2-1 in Como, went into the game against champions and leaders Inter Milan strengthened – and won 1-0!
Juve extended their series to four wins with the following 1-0 against Cagliari. Does it matter that the last three have been very close? All that counts is getting the points to get into the top flight.
Nine of the twelve wins, that’s definitely interesting, were without conceding a goal. So if you see a clean sheet for Monday, you would get odds of 1.87 at Betano.
Is there a fundamental home advantage? Juve are the only team not to have lost at home yet, which sounds very positive. They have recently won three home games in a row, which is a new record this season.

The elimination in the Champions League a few days ago did not affect the performance in the league, which is exactly what the fans are hoping for now. Hellas Verona is an opponent they have only lost to three times since 2000!
The last home defeat? That was in 1963. So, a unique record, in the first half of the season, the Bianconeri had won 3-0. 17 wins and a draw, the domestic statistics also look good.
So it’s easy to explain that the average odds at our PayPal betting providers range from 1.30 to 10.5. Hellas Verona are in 14th place and have already lost 16 times.
Draw? The result that Juve would love to see has only happened twice here. The Scaligeri surprised recently with a 1-0 win over Fiorentina, their first home win since early November.
I can’t really put a label on this team. Whether it’s a 3-2 win at Bologna, a CL contender, 0-5 against Atalanta Bergamo, 1-1 against relegation candidates Venezia or 3-2 against Roma, you have to be ready for anything here.
Two of their last six away games were lost, that doesn’t sound bad. 0-1 against Milan and 0-2 against Napoli? It happens to the best of them! Unfortunately, with 54 goals conceded, the defense stands out to me.
Hellas has the worst defense in Serie A, although at the same time there have already been five clean sheets, which is curious! It’s also interesting to note that after each clean sheet, they have conceded at least two goals – will it be the same this time?
